'use strict';
const common = require('../common');
const tmpdir = require('../common/tmpdir');
const assert = require('assert');
const initHooks = require('./init-hooks');
const { checkInvocations } = require('./hook-checks');
const fs = require('fs');
const path = require('path');
if (!common.isMainThread)
common.skip('Worker bootstrapping works differently -> different async IDs');
tmpdir.refresh();
const file1 = path.join(tmpdir.path, 'file1');
const file2 = path.join(tmpdir.path, 'file2');
fs.writeFileSync(file1, 'foo');
fs.writeFileSync(file2, 'bar');
const hooks = initHooks();
hooks.enable();
function onchange() {}
// install first file watcher
const w1 = fs.watchFile(file1, { interval: 10 }, onchange);
let as = hooks.activitiesOfTypes('STATWATCHER');
assert.strictEqual(as.length, 1);
const statwatcher1 = as[0];
assert.strictEqual(statwatcher1.type, 'STATWATCHER');
assert.strictEqual(typeof statwatcher1.uid, 'number');
assert.strictEqual(statwatcher1.triggerAsyncId, 1);
checkInvocations(statwatcher1, { init: 1 },
'watcher1: when started to watch file');
// install second file watcher
const w2 = fs.watchFile(file2, { interval: 10 }, onchange);
as = hooks.activitiesOfTypes('STATWATCHER');
assert.strictEqual(as.length, 2);
const statwatcher2 = as[1];
assert.strictEqual(statwatcher2.type, 'STATWATCHER');
assert.strictEqual(typeof statwatcher2.uid, 'number');
assert.strictEqual(statwatcher2.triggerAsyncId, 1);
checkInvocations(statwatcher1, { init: 1 },
'watcher1: when started to watch second file');
checkInvocations(statwatcher2, { init: 1 },
'watcher2: when started to watch second file');
setTimeout(() => fs.writeFileSync(file1, 'foo++'),
common.platformTimeout(100));
w1.once('change', common.mustCall(() => {
setImmediate(() => {
checkInvocations(statwatcher1, { init: 1, before: 1, after: 1 },
'watcher1: when unwatched first file');
checkInvocations(statwatcher2, { init: 1 },
'watcher2: when unwatched first file');
setTimeout(() => fs.writeFileSync(file2, 'bar++'),
common.platformTimeout(100));
w2.once('change', common.mustCall(() => {
setImmediate(() => {
checkInvocations(statwatcher1, { init: 1, before: 1, after: 1 },
'watcher1: when unwatched second file');
checkInvocations(statwatcher2, { init: 1, before: 1, after: 1 },
'watcher2: when unwatched second file');
fs.unwatchFile(file1);
fs.unwatchFile(file2);
});
}));
});
}));
process.on('exit', onexit);
function onexit() {
hooks.disable();
hooks.sanityCheck('STATWATCHER');
checkInvocations(statwatcher1, { init: 1, before: 1, after: 1 },
'watcher1: when process exits');
checkInvocations(statwatcher2, { init: 1, before: 1, after: 1 },
'watcher2: when process exits');
}
